My system is MacOs Yosemite (10.10.5), I have installed Python 3.6.1 downloaded
from the official Python website.
I was having issues while testing a custom Set implementation using the
_collections_abc base MutableSet and found that my issue was apparently
resolved with issue 8743. From the fix, in the attached script I would expect
the and operation between my set implementation and a string to fail with a
TypeError, given that string is not an instance of Set. However, the error is
not raised, i.e. the print statement is executed.
>From the discussion on issue 8743, I would expect _collections_abc.py to have
>a test for Set instances, but is not the case (for example):
def __and__(self, other):
if not isinstance(other, Iterable):
return NotImplemented
return self._from_iterable(value for value in other if value in self)
That is, I was expecting a isinstance(other, Set) somewhere there.
In my previous post I was told my python installation was broken. However, I
checked the collections_abc.py in my windows system and is the same. I am not
an expert on the Python build system, but the patch in bug 8743 applies to
/Lib/_abcoll.py, but I guess _collections_abc.py is generated somehow.
